Health

How to Prevent Muscle Cramps While Sleeping

Learn how to prevent muscle cramps while sleeping with these easy tips. Find out what causes muscle cramps and how to alleviate the discomfort of muscle cramps that occur while sleeping

Have you ever been awoken suddenly by a sudden and painful muscle cramp while sleeping? Muscle cramps while sleeping can be extremely discomforting and frustrating.

While there isn’t a single solution to prevent muscle cramps, there are several ways to help alleviate the discomfort of muscle cramps that occur while sleeping.

What Causes Muscle Cramps While Sleeping?

Before we dive into the ways of preventing muscle cramps while sleeping, let’s first understand what causes muscle cramps.

Muscle cramps can happen for a variety of reasons including dehydration, poor blood circulation, overuse of muscles, and nutrient deficiencies. However, the most common cause of muscle cramps while sleeping is simply sleeping in an awkward position or keeping the muscles in one position for a prolonged period. This can cause the muscles to cramp up, leading to discomfort.

Here are some ways on how to prevent muscle cramps while sleeping:

1. Correct Your Sleeping Position

One of the easiest ways of preventing muscle cramps while sleeping is by sleeping in a comfortable position. Try to sleep on your side with your knees slightly bent or lay on your back with a pillow under your knees.

This will help to promote proper blood circulation and reduce the pressure on some of the muscles in your body.

2. Stretch Before Bed

Stretching your muscles before bed can help to prevent muscle cramps while you sleep. Focus on stretching the muscles in your legs, such as your calf muscles.

By stretching these muscles, you’re helping to improve blood flow and reduce the chances of cramping up during the night.

3. Stay Hydrated

Dehydration is one of the most common causes of muscle cramps. Make sure you’re keeping yourself hydrated throughout the day to prevent muscle cramps while sleeping.

It’s also a good idea to have a glass of water before bed to keep your body hydrated throughout the night.

Related Article What Causes Muscle Cramps at Night? What Causes Muscle Cramps at Night?

4. Ensure You Get Enough Electrolytes

Electrolytes are essential for proper muscle function. If you don’t have enough electrolytes in your body, you’re more likely to experience muscle cramps.

Ensure your body gets enough electrolytes by eating foods rich in potassium, magnesium, and calcium.

5. Massage Your Muscles

Massaging your muscles before going to bed can also help prevent muscle cramps. Use circular motions to massage your muscles and increase blood flow to the affected area. You can also use foam rollers or massage tools to work on the muscles.

6. Use Heat Therapy

Heat therapy can help improve blood flow and reduce the chances of muscle cramps. Use a heating pad on your muscles before bed or take a warm bath to help relax the muscles and prevent muscle cramps while sleeping.

7. Wear Compression Socks

Compression socks can help to improve blood flow and reduce muscle cramps. If you experience muscle cramps often, wearing compression socks while sleeping can be a good option.

Compression socks help to support your muscles and reduce the chances of cramps.

8. Consult Your Doctor

If you experience muscle cramps often while sleeping, it’s a good idea to consult your doctor.

Your doctor can run some tests to determine if there are any underlying health conditions that might be causing the muscle cramps and recommend treatment options.

Conclusion

Muscle cramps while sleeping can be frustrating and painful. Fortunately, by making some simple lifestyle changes, you can mitigate the chances of muscle cramps while sleeping.

Try out the tips mentioned above and find which works best for you in reducing muscle cramps while sleeping.

Disclaimer: This article serves as general information and should not be considered medical advice. Consult a healthcare professional for personalized guidance. Individual circumstances may vary.
To top